Valery Garkalin is the star of films that appeared in the 90s. He became known to a wide circle of viewers by starring in the films "Shirley-Myrli", "White Clothes", "Katala". Valery Borisovich is engaged in teaching, he is a professor at GITIS.

early years

Valery Borisovich was born on April 11, 1954. His hometown is Moscow. Garkalin Sr. was in charge of a garage workshop, his mother was a cashier. Valery loved to read, thought about the profession of an actor, but after school, as his father insisted, he began to work at the factory as a mechanic.

After the army, Garkalin decided to study at a theater university in defiance of his parents, but he failed to enter. However, Valery soon found himself at the experimental faculty of puppetry, which had opened at the Gnessin School. His teachers were Sergey Obraztsov and Leonid Khait.

Creative career

Leonid Khait formed the troupe of the theater "People and Dolls" from the students, where he also took Garkalin. The collective worked under the supervision of the Kemerovo Philharmonic. The theater has had many successful tours.

Later Garkalin worked at the Sergei Obraztsov Theater. In 1988 he began his studies at GITIS. After the institute, Valery was admitted to the Satire Theater, where the director was Valentin Pluchek.

Garkalin perfectly proved himself as a versatile actor, participating in avant-garde productions, musicals, classical plays. He also played at the Man Theater Studio.

Valery Borisovich began acting in films in 1989, successfully making his debut in the movie "Katala", where he got the main role. Later he starred in the movie "Amulet". The role in the movie "White Clothes" is considered the best.

Garkalin became famous by playing several characters in the movie "Shirley-Myrli". Then there were filming in the films "Silver Lily of the Valley", "Dossier of Detective Dubrovsky".

The filmography includes the series "Svati", "Olympic Village", "Zemsky Doctor". Valery Borisovich has about 90 film roles on his account, but in his creative biography he puts the theater in the first place. In 2008 he became a People's Artist.

Valery Borisovich is also engaged in teaching, he is a teacher of GITIS, has the title of professor. Sometimes the actor appears on stage, mainly with entreprise.

The performance "Boomerang" with the participation of Garkalin and Vasilyeva Tatiana became a success. The audience also singles out the plays "Hamlet", "Threepenny Opera", "The Inspector General", "Goat in Milk".

Personal life

The wife of Valery Borisovich was Ekaterina, the teacher of Gnesinka. Garkalin was 2 years younger than her. Then Ekaterina received the position of the head of the sector at the Obraztsov Puppet Theater.

The couple had a daughter, Nick, she became a producer in the theater. Actor Akimkin Pavel became her husband. In 2012, Nika had a son, Timofey, Garkalin's grandson.

In 2009, Ekaterina died, she had cancer. Valery took her departure hard. Now he is a widower, in 2013 Garkalin published the book "Katenka", dedicated to his wife.
